Jan Dara: The Beginning is a 2012 Thai erotic period drama directed by M.L. Pundhevanop Dhewakul. Based on the classic novel The Story of Jan Dara by Utsana Phloengtham, the film is the first part of a two-part adaptation that explores a cycle of lust, revenge, and family tragedy in 1930s Thailand. Plot Summary
The story follows Jan Dara (Mario Maurer), a boy born into a wealthy but dysfunctional household. His mother dies during childbirth, leading his sadistic and debauched father, Luang Wisnan (Sakrat Ruekthamrong), to loathe him as a "curse". Jan is raised by Aunt Wad (Bongkoj Khongmalai), who serves as both a maternal figure and a witness to his father’s many infidelities.
As Jan matures, his life becomes a complex web of sexual awakening and psychological trauma. Key figures include: Hyacinth (Savika Chaiyadej): The girl Jan truly adores.
Madame Boonleung (Rhatha Phongam): His father’s mistress, who becomes a central figure in Jan's sexual discovery.
Ken Krathingthong (Chaiyapol Jullian Poupart): Jan's close friend and confidant. Report: Jan Dara The Beginning (2012) Torrent Top

Directed by M.L. Pundhevanop Dhewakul, Jan Dara: The Beginning (2012) is a visually lavish and provocative adaptation of Utsana Phleungtham's classic 1966 novel. While often marketed for its erotic content, the film serves as a complex exploration of patriarchal power, cyclical abuse, and the destructive nature of revenge in 1930s Thailand. The Cycle of Resentment and Abuse
The narrative centers on Jan Dara (played by Mario Maurer), whose life is marked by tragedy from birth. Because his mother died during childbirth, his father, Luang Wisnan, regards him as "scum" or "bastard" and subjects him to years of sadistic cruelty. This toxic environment, dominated by a father who uses sex as a tool for dominance over his household, fundamentally shapes Jan’s understanding of intimacy and power. Lust as a Language of Power
The film’s focus on explicit imagery is not merely for titillation; rather, it portrays sex as the only currency in a house devoid of genuine affection. Critics from ScreenAnarchy note that the sexual encounters often feel "vaguely distasteful" to highlight how damaged and hollow the characters have become. Jan's sexual awakening is facilitated by Madame Boonleung, his father's mistress, further entangling him in a web of forbidden desire and family betrayal. The Burden of Legacy
A central theme of the essay is the tragic inevitability of Jan becoming the mirror image of the father he despises. His journey from a vulnerable victim to a man seeking revenge through his own sexual conquests illustrates a bleak cycle of self-destruction. Despite his efforts to distinguish himself from Luang, the environmental conditioning of the mansion forces him into a path where revenge and lust are indistinguishable. Visual Mastery and Narrative Balance
Reviewers from IMDb and Thai Film Journal praise the film's meticulous production design, which brings 1930s Bangkok to life through lush cinematography and period architecture. However, some argue that the frequent erotic sequences and melodramatic pacing can sometimes dilute the film's deeper thematic exploration of repression.
Ultimately, Jan Dara: The Beginning is more than an erotic drama; it is a visual and thematic provocation that uses the excess of a decadent era to critique patriarchy and the lasting scars of trauma. Jan Dara: The Beginning (2012) - IMDb
